Fascinating autobiographical account of Albert Schweitzer about his return to Hopital Albert Schweitzer (Hospital Albert Schweitzer) which he had built in 1913 with his wife, Helene, in the forests along the Ogooue River in Lambarene, Gabon, Africa. Albert Schweitzer (1875-1965) was an Alsatian-German "Renaissance man" who worked in a variety of disciplines. He was a theologian, physician, humanitarian, philosopher, organist, musicologist, and author. He won the 1952 Nobel Peace Prize for his humanitarian work, which included his work at the hospital, and for his philosophy called "Reverence of Life." In the opening pages of this book, Schweitzer writes that he chose to build a hospital because there were no doctors or hospitals in Gabon (formerly part of French Equatorial Africa) at the time. Schweitzer chose to build the hospital where he did because it was at the nexus of the Ogooue's many tributaries, so it was more easily accessible. Schweitzer's account addresses the rebuilding of the hospital after it fell into disrepair following his leave of absence induced by exhaustion and tropical anemia.
